About Me

I work with trans, non-binary, and non-cis individuals and their loved ones, helping them navigate life’s complexities. Our work is grounded in a trauma-informed, anti-oppressive approach, ensuring a truly affirming space. As a queer, non-binary, trans femme, polyamorous person, I bring lived understanding to our sessions. Whether online or outdoors, I offer a sex and kink affirming environment where you can explore openly and feel understood.

Approach

We move from gentle listening into practical, paced work that centers your goals and bodily safety while honoring queer and relational realities. Sessions happen via video or in-person walks around San Diego, in English or Spanish, with room for pauses, homework experiments, and check-ins between appointments. I weave trauma-aware tools, relational mapping, and curiosity about desire to help untangle anxiety, grief, identity shifts, and relationship patterns in ways that feel manageable and grounded. This approach tends to suit people seeking affirming, paced collaboration.
